🧾 What Is a Power of Attorney (Poder Notarial)?

A Power of Attorney is a legal document that lets someone act on your behalf in Spain — limited to specific tasks like:

  • Applying for your NIE

  • Opening a bank account

  • Signing the arras contract

  • Completing due diligence

  • Attending the notary on your behalf

  • Paying taxes and registering title

It’s tailored to your transaction and always revocable.


✈️ How to Grant Power of Attorney From Abroad

You can sign a POA:

  1. At a Spanish consulate near you

  2. With a notary in your home country, then legalize it (apostille or legalization)

🧑‍⚖️ Is It Safe to Use Power of Attorney in Spain?

Yes — if done properly with:

  • A limited, specific POA

  • An experienced Spanish property lawyer

  • Transparent communication and clear documentation

💶 What It Costs to Buy Remotely

Service Cost
Drafting POA Included in legal fees
Notarizing abroad Varies by country (€50–€200)
Apostille/legalization ~€40–€60
Courier to Spain ~€50 (or scanned for consulate use)
